UNC Adding Events Around HBCU Celebration Game vs. FAMU


The University of North Carolina and Florida A&M University will play in the HBCU Celebration Game to open the 2022 football season on Saturday, Aug. 27. While several events and recognitions already have been announced, organizers continue to add elements to an exciting weekend focused on celebrating historically black colleges and universities.
